A contingency fee is a kind of repayment framework where a lawyer just gets paid if they win cash for you-- either via a settlement or a court judgment. As opposed to billing by the hour, the attorney takes a portion of your settlement. Your lawyer might also deduct various other expenses, such as court charges and expenses, from the settlement. It's critical to plainly comprehend the charge framework and any type of prospective reductions before agreeing to collaborate with an injury legal representative. Most of cases, an accident attorney will obtain 33% (or one-third) of any negotiation or award. As an example, if you obtain a negotiation of $30,000 from an at-fault celebration's insurer, you would keep $20,000 and your legal representative would take $10,000.
